Ganesha, an elephant-headed Hindu god of beginnings, is traditionally worshiped before any major enterprise and is the patron of intellectuals, bankers, scribes, and authors. His name means both “Lord of the People” and “Lord of the Ganas”
Ganesha is potbellied and generally depicted as holding in his hand a few round Indian sweets, of which he is inordinately fond. Ganesha’s ability to overcome anything to get what he wants is known as a remover of obstacles.
